Abstract. In statistics, two-sample tests are used to determine whether two samples
have been drawn from the same population. An example of such a test is the
widely used Kolmogorov–Smirnov two-sample test. There are other distributionfree
tests that might be applied in similar occasions. In this article, we describe a
two-sample omnibus test introduced by Epps and Singleton, which usually has a
greater power than the Kolmogorov–Smirnov test although it is distribution free.
The superiority of the Epps–Singleton characteristic function test is illustrated in
two examples. We compare the two tests and supplement this contribution with
a Stata implementation of the omnibus test.
